UP CM pays tributes to Karpoori Thakur


Lucknow,

17 Feb (HS): Uttar Pradesh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ath has constantly

praised former Bihar Chief Minister and Bharat Ratna laureate Karpoori Thakur

as a master of social justice and a symbol of hope for the

oppressed. Yogi hailed the Centre's decision to award Thakur the Bharat Ratna,

emphasizing his lifelong dedication to helping disadvantaged communities,

farmers, and poor children.

Yogi

characterizes Thakur as a Jan Nayak (people's leader) whose fight

for equality and democratic principles continues to inspire. Yogi hailed the

federal government's decision to give Thakur the Bharat Ratna (posthumously) in

January 2024, describing it as a worthy homage to his commitment to the

exploited and ignored. Yogi has complimented Thakur's programs, particularly

his campaign for land rights and impoverished people's access to education. Yogi

frequently pays respect to Thakur on his birthdays and death anniversaries,

highlighting his clean image and continuous commitment to social development.

Uttar Pradesh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ath constantly praises his legacy of aiding

the poorest of the poor.

In

a post on X, he mentioned, “Humble tributes to the great freedom fighter,

champion of social justice, former Chief Minister of Bihar, and 'Bharat Ratna'

Karpuri Thakur on his death anniversary. His unwavering commitment to the

empowerment of the oppressed and the underprivileged and the protection of

democratic values ​​will always be inspiring.”
